The Role Of Their Advanced Ordering Platform

Concord’s proprietary Marketing Resource Center (MRC) functions as a centralized portal for clients. Think of it as a control room where marketing teams can:

  • Browse approved branded products
  • Customize designs in real time
  • Manage bulk orders or single shipments
  • Track fulfillment and inventory instantly

Understanding Concord’s Pricing Transparency

Concord doesn’t use a flat-rate model because every project varies in complexity, scale, and customization level. Instead, they provide detailed quotes that break down:

  • Product cost: Based on item type, material, and quantity.
  • Customization fees: For printing, embroidery, or personalization.
  • Fulfillment and shipping: Calculated depending on packaging and delivery locations.

Clients can view their full cost breakdown through Concord’s Marketing Resource Center (MRC), an online platform where each step of the order is visible—from product selection to invoice.
